We contact your customers on behalf of your business using professional, respectful email and phone follow-ups. Each invoice is tracked, responses are recorded, and you’re kept updated on payment commitments, disputes or anything requiring your attention.
Yes. With your approval, we contact your customers directly on behalf of your business using professional and respectful communication. We follow the agreed approach for your business and keep you updated on responses, payment commitments and any issues raised.
We communicate professionally, respectfully and without unnecessary pressure. Our approach is tailored to your business and focuses on resolving unpaid invoices while preserving the customer relationships you’ve worked hard to build.
You’ll need to provide the invoice details, customer contact information, due dates, payment history and any previous communication, disputes or payment arrangements. We’ll also confirm your preferred approach before contacting your customers.
No. Accounts On Time provides invoice follow-up and accounts receivable support. We do not provide bookkeeping, legal advice or formal debt-recovery services. If an account requires further escalation, it will be referred back to you to decide the next step.
We record the details of the dispute and refer it back to you for review. We do not make decisions or negotiate disputed amounts without your approval, and follow-up will pause until you advise how you would like us to proceed.
Each monthly package includes tracking your submitted invoices, scheduled customer follow-ups, recording responses and payment commitments, and providing you with regular updates. The number of invoices and level of follow-up included will depend on your selected package, with all limits and exclusions agreed upfront.
The Overdue Account Clean-Up is a one-off service for businesses with a backlog of unpaid invoices. We review and organise the accounts provided, contact customers, record responses and payment commitments, and identify any disputes or issues requiring your attention. It does not include legal action or formal debt recovery.
